Detailed description

Nasopharyngeal carcinoma (NPC) is one of the most common malignances in South China. Radiation therapy remains the principal treatment for NPC. The most frequently occurred radiation-related side effect is probably the radiation-induced oral mucositis (OM), which affects up to 100% of NPC patients receiving radiation therapy. Although intensity modulated radiation therapy (IMRT) has been widely used in China nowadays, the incidence of radiation-induced oral mucositis is still high. OM can decrease patients' oral intake and nutrition, leading to dehydration, weight loss, and declining performance status that may require intravenous fluid hydration, feeding tube placement, and hospitalization. OM also may increase opioid use. When severe, oral mucositis increases the risk of infection and may compromise clinical outcomes by necessitating treatment breaks, dosage reductions, and reduced therapy compliance. Common clinical management strategies include bland rinses, topical anesthetics and analgesics, mucosal coating agents, and systemic analgesics. However, none of these interventions has been supported by conclusive evidence. In China, a quadruple mixture, composed of dexamethasone, gentamicin, vitamin B12, and procaine, is commonly prescribed when NPC patients begin to suffer from radiation-induced OM. Oral Ulcer Gargle (FORRAD®) is a proprietary viscous liquid mucoadhesive hydrogel formulation. It creates a palliative barrier over injured mucosa, to prevent and to cure radiation-induced OM. The objective of this randomized phase II study is to assess the efficacy and safety of Oral Ulcer Gargle (FORRAD®) as an intervention for radiation-induced OM in the treatment of NPC, compared with the commonly used quadruple mixture, which is composed of dexamethasone, gentamicin, vitamin B12, and procaine.

Interventions

DRUGOral Ulcer Gargle (FORRAD®)

Oral Ulcer Gargle (FORRAD®) is prescribed at the beginning of radiotherapy for free. Patients are asked to start application of Oral Ulcer Gargle (FORRAD®) at the onset of radiotherapy, four times a day (after meals and before bedtime), until completion of their radiotherapy. All patients will receive conventional health education and medical care for prevention and treatment of radiation-induced oral mucositis. When grade \> 3 OM happened, other interventions, such as prophylactic or therapeutic antibacterial therapy, will be used, and radiotherapy should be interrupted.

DRUGQuadruple mixture, composed of dexamethasone, gentamicin, vitamin B12, and procaine

Quadruple mixture is prescribed at the beginning of radiotherapy. Patients are asked to start application of quadruple mixture at the onset of radiotherapy, four times a day (before meals and before bedtime), until completion of their radiotherapy. All patients will receive conventional health education and medical care for prevention and treatment of radiation-induced oral mucositis. When grade \> 3 OM happened, other interventions, such as prophylactic or therapeutic antibacterial therapy, will be used, and radiotherapy should be interrupted.

Design outcomes

Primary

MeasureTime frameDescription
EORTC QLQ-C30Day 56 after completion or termination of radiotherapyEORTC QLQ-C30 is a Quality-of-Life Instrument proposed by the European Organization for Research and Treatment of Cancer (EORTC), for use in International Clinical Trials in Oncology. The QLQ-C30 incorporates nine multi-item scales: five functional scales (physical, role, cognitive, emotional, and social); three symptom scales (fatigue, pain, and nausea and vomiting); and a global health and quality-of-life scale.
Incidence of grade ≥ 3 mucositisDay 56 after completion or termination of radiotherapyIncidence of grade ≥ 3 mucositis according to CTCAE version 4.0
OMASDay 56 after completion or termination of radiotherapyOral Mucositis Assessment Scale (OMAS) provides an objective assessment of oral mucositis based on assessment of the appearance and extent of redness and ulceration in various areas of the mouth.
OMDQ MTS question 2 (Q2) scoreDay 56 after completion or termination of radiotherapyOral Mucositis Daily Questionnaire (OMDQ) mouth and throat soreness (MTS) question 2 (Q2) is a 5-point categorical scale in which patients grade MTS from 0 (no soreness) to 4 (extreme soreness)3 which is a component of the OMDQ in that it tracks very well with objective (WHO score and opioid use) and subjective measurement of OM severity.
WHO scoreDay 56 after completion or termination of radiotherapyThe World Health Organization (WHO) Oral Toxicity score combines both elements into a single score that grades the severity of the condition from 0 (no oral mucositis) to 4 (swallowing not possible such that patient needs supplementary nutrition).
